  3. Thalidomide-NH-CH2-COOH TFA

Thalidomide-NH-CH2-COOH TFA is the Thalidomide-based cereblon ligand used in the recruitment of CRBN protein. Thalidomide-NH-CH2-COOH TFA can be connected to the ligand for protein by a linker to form PROTACs, such as THAL-SNS-032 (HY-123937).

In Vitro

PROTACs contain two different ligands connected by a linker; one is a ligand for an E3 ubiquitin ligase and the other is for the target protein. PROTACs exploit the intracellular ubiquitin-proteasome system to selectively degrade target proteins.
